Frequently asked questions

What is the name of Castlebar's airport?
Castlebar has just one airport, Ireland West Airport (NOC).
How far is NOC from central Castlebar?
The trip from Ireland West Airport (NOC) to downtown Castlebar is reasonably long. You'll need to travel 32 kilometres before you can drop your bags at your hotel in the city.
What airport is best to fly into Castlebar?
A flight to Castlebar means hitting the tarmac at Ireland West Airport (NOC). Step off the plane, grab your bags and you'll be 32 kilometres from the centre of town.
How many airlines fly to Castlebar?
You won't have any trouble choosing who to book your trip to Castlebar with — just a single airline services the route. Book well in advance to make sure you can get tickets on your preferred dates.
Which airlines fly to Castlebar?
Most of the flights heading into Castlebar are offered by Aer Lingus. The most preferred route takes off from London, and Aer Lingus flies this route the most often.
How many nonstop flights are there to Castlebar?
Planning an exciting Castlebar adventure is a cinch when there are 45 direct flights every week to pick from.
Where are the most popular flights to Castlebar departing from?
The most popular flights to Castlebar leave from London, Liverpool and Edinburgh airports.
How long is the flight to Castlebar Airport?
If it's London you're departing, you'll be in the sky for around 1 hour and 30 minutes before you arrive in Castlebar. Runway to runway from Liverpool takes approximately 1 hour and 5 minutes and from Edinburgh, 1 hour and 5 minutes.

What to wear on a flight:

  • Comfort should be your priority when choosing what to wear on board. Loose clothing is a sensible option, as are flat, closed-toe shoes.
  • Caused by sustained periods of immobility, deep vein thrombosis (DVT) is a blood clot condition that can affect passengers during long-distance flights. Lower your risks by drinking water, keeping your legs moving and wearing compression socks to help improve your circulation.

How to get through airport security fast when flying to Castlebar?
The answer is simple — be prepared. We've rounded up some helpful hints for a stress-free trip through security. Look out Castlebar, here you come:

  • Security personnel first need to check that you have a valid ID and matching travel documents before you can proceed any further. Have them ready to show.
  • Next up is the X-ray machine. Empty your pockets and remove anything metal that is likely to set off the alarm. This includes items like headphones or earphones, as well as bulky coats or jackets. They'll need to be placed on the conveyor belt for screening.
  • For just a few moments, you'll need to unplug from technology. Your phone, tablet and any other electronics will need to be sent through the scanner.
  • Remember to remove liquids and gels from your carry-on luggage. They usually need to be sent through the X-ray machine separately. Each item should be no larger than 3.4 ounces (100 millilitres) and everything must fit inside a single quart-size (one litre), clear zip-lock bag.
  • Slip-on shoes are a good footwear choice as you're less likely to be asked to remove them when going through security. Big boots and other bulky shoes are usually subjected to additional screening.
  • Airlines will not allow any sharp objects in your carry-on luggage. If you must bring these kinds of items, put them in your checked luggage.
